How Norton Antivirus or Microsoft Defender: A Comprehensive Comparison Actually Works
To make sense of the Norton Antivirus or Microsoft Defender: A Comprehensive Comparison, it helps to understand the basic mechanisms of protection. Both solutions are designed to identify and block malicious software, or malware, before it can harm a system. They scan files, monitor network traffic, and analyze behavior to spot suspicious activity. The primary difference often lies in the depth of these features and the additional layers of security each provider offers. While Microsoft Defender is integrated directly into the Windows operating system, Norton Antivirus is a standalone product built specifically for security.
Microsoft Defender operates as a baseline shield, offering real-time scanning and automatic updates. For users with standard browsing habitsβchecking email, shopping online, and streaming mediaβit often provides adequate coverage. It uses cloud-based intelligence to quickly recognize new threats, which is a significant advantage because it does not require manual updates. In the Norton Antivirus or Microsoft Defender: A Comprehensive Comparison, this approach is seen as convenient and low-maintenance. However, some advanced features, such as aggressive firewall controls or specialized ransomware protection, may require additional configuration or add-ons.
Norton Antivirus, on the other hand, positions itself as a more robust security suite. It typically includes extras like a secure VPN, a password manager, and tools for cleaning up a compromised system. In a hypothetical scenario, imagine a user who frequently shops on multiple websites. Norton might offer a feature that grades the safety of a site before they enter payment information, adding a layer of proactive guidance. This focus on comprehensive safety is the core of the Norton Antivirus or Microsoft Defender: A Comprehensive Comparison. While it often demands more system resources, users who prioritize extensive protection may find the trade-off worthwhile.

Another frequent question revolves around system performance. Some users worry that installing security software will slow down their computer or drain the battery. Historically, this was a valid concern, but modern security programs are designed to be efficient. Microsoft Defender is lightweight since it is native to the system, which generally makes it the better choice for older hardware. Norton Antivirus can be more resource-intensive due to its extensive feature set, but many users find that the performance impact is minimal on newer machines. The Norton Antivirus or Microsoft Defender: A Comprehensive Comparison usually highlights this balance between resource usage and feature depth.
Cost is also a major factor in these discussions. Microsoft Defender comes at no additional cost for Windows users, making it an appealing option for budget-conscious households. Norton Antivirus requires a subscription fee, which can be a significant consideration for families. Things People Often Misunderstand
A common misunderstanding is that using both Microsoft Defender and a third-party antivirus like Norton provides double the protection. In reality, running two full-service security suites can cause conflicts. They may compete for resources, flagging each other as threats and causing system instability. Another myth is that antivirus software makes a computer immune to all online threats. No security tool can guarantee 100% protection, especially against social engineering scams like phishing emails. The Norton Antivirus or Microsoft Defender: A Comprehensive Comparison emphasizes that software is just one layer of defense. Safe browsing habits, strong passwords, and skepticism toward unsolicited messages are just as important.
